Adodb Active Record vs Zend db_table
-
18-09-2019 - |
Pergunta
Eu uso ADODB e Active Record para a abstração de banco de dados. Eu comecei a usar o Zend Framework, e uma das razões pelas quais eu gostaria muito é devido a arquitetura que é "Use à vontade" que me permite continuar usando ADODB em vez de funcionalidade db_table do Zend.
Tomei uma olhada Zend_Db_Table no papel, mas realmente quer saber de alguém que tem experiência em ambos, quais são as diferenças e se um é melhor? Será que vale a comutação para db_table?
Muito obrigado antecipadamente.
Solução
Eu não sei ADODB, mas uma das características interessantes sobre Zend_Db_Table
é que ele é usado em todo o sistema. Você pode definir um DefaultAdapter em sua Bootstrap um todos os objetos que se estendem Zend_Db_Table_Abstract
são capazes de usar o adaptador db.
Eu realmente amor Zend_Db_Table
, o único problema é a quantidade de metadados enviar a cada pedidos, mas você pode lidar com isso com alguns cache.